What is labor hiring?

Labor hiring jobs involve recruiting, selecting, and placing workers in positions that require manual or physical work, such as construction, manufacturing, or warehousing. Professionals in labor hiring typically assess candidates' skills, match them to suitable roles, and handle onboarding processes. They may work directly for companies or for staffing agencies that supply labor to various industries. Their responsibilities also often include compliance with labor laws and ensuring workplace safety standards.

What are some common challenges faced when coordinating labor hiring for large-scale projects?

Coordinating labor hiring for large-scale projects often involves managing tight deadlines, rapidly fluctuating workforce needs, and compliance with labor laws. Recruiters must efficiently source and vet large numbers of candidates while ensuring that each hire meets required skill levels and safety standards. Additionally, effective communication with project managers and team leads is essential to adapt to changing project scopes or timelines. Building strong relationships with reliable labor sources can help minimize disruptions and maintain project momentum.

What is the difference between Labor Hiring vs Construction Laborer?

AspectLabor HiringConstruction Laborer
CredentialsNo specific certifications requiredTypically OSHA safety training, sometimes certifications
Work EnvironmentVaries; temporary staffing, project-basedConstruction sites, outdoor and indoor
Employer UsageStaffing agencies, contractorsConstruction companies, general contractors
Search IntentFinding temporary or project-based workersSeeking construction site employment

Labor Hiring refers to the process of recruiting workers through staffing agencies or for temporary projects, often involving a variety of industries. Construction Laborer specifically describes workers employed directly or through agencies on construction sites, performing manual labor. While both involve physical work, Labor Hiring is a broader term encompassing various roles, whereas Construction Laborer is focused on the construction industry.

This Registered Nurse for the Labor & Delivery unit opportunity  is full time @ 36 hours per week, offers full benefits and  a convenient night shift schedule.  This dynamic individual will take care of pregnant patients during labor, obstetrical emergencies, and other obstetric conditions. The labor and delivery nurse provides care during the intrapartum period (labor and birth).  A labor and delivery nurse provides support, medical care, and constant monitoring of the pregnant patient and her fetus throughout labor and birth. Labor and delivery nurses assist and educate patients with labor and delivery conditions.  Labor and delivery nurses provide incredible patient support, critical nursing care, and comprehensive pregnancy and postpartum education.
